CBR (Circuit-Breakers with Integral Residual Current Protection) are circuit breakers with a magnetic and thermal overcurrent release and a residual current release. The circuit breaker with residual current protection is used for overcurrent protection of equipment, cables and lines in accordance with DIN VDE 0100-430 and for protection against electric shock by automatically switching off the power supply in accordance with DIN VDE 0100-410. This series consists of compact devices for rated currents of up to 250 A with an integrated auxiliary switch and connection terminals for large cable cross-sections. The devices are preferably mounted on a mounting plate. Universal current-sensitive switches with residual current characteristic B detect smooth DC residual currents as well as all other residual currents of type B in a frequency range of up to 100 kHz. The evaluation unit integrated for this requires an operating voltage that is taken from the mains voltage. The correct voltage supply is guaranteed if there is a minimum voltage of 50 V between just two current paths. The detection of type A residual currents (alternating and pulsating direct residual currents), which is completely independent of the mains voltage, ensures protection even if only one active conductor carries voltage to earth and has an earth fault. For switches with the NK characteristic, the tripping frequency response is below the human tolerance limit for damage caused by body currents with different frequencies. For devices with a rated residual current of 30 mA, this means that extensive personal protection is achieved even with residual currents above the rated frequency. With an upper tripping threshold of 300 mA at frequencies up to 100 kHz, significantly more sensitive and far-reaching protection against fire-hazardous earth fault currents is provided compared to the B SK characteristic. This means that comprehensive fire protection is also possible for electronic equipment with high clock frequencies. The high level of protection provided by the NK characteristic requires the system to be monitored to have a low leakage current design. With switches of this variant, the fault response current can be set individually in stages to suit the respective application (0.30 A, 0.50 A, 1.00 A). The limit non-response time can also be set in stages accordingly. This makes it possible to implement a selective residual current protection circuit in systems with staggered distributions. Standard devices are designed to monitor circuits with a rated voltage of 230 V or 400 V and a rated frequency of 50 Hz. Properties: - adjustable rated residual current, - range of types with rated currents from 100 A to 250 A, - rated voltage 230 V, 400 V AC, - four-pole, - residual current detection for smooth direct current as well as alternating and pulsating direct currents,- high tolerance to fluctuations in the auxiliary voltage when detecting type B residual currents, - mains and auxiliary voltage independent tripping in the case of type A residual currents and overcurrent, - high short-circuit switching capacity, - connection terminals up to 185 mm², - high surge current strength, i.e. low tendency to false tripping due to transient fault currents, - thresholds for instantaneous and delayed overcurrent tripping can be set, - auxiliary switch integrated, type of installation: - attachment to mounting plate, - installation position as desired, - feed from below, areas of application: - staggered power supply systems with TN-S, TT and TN-CS networks with high short-circuit power in commercial buildings and industry, - in IT networks the residual current tripping of the CBR can be provided for shutdown in the event of a second earth fault., - due to its universal current sensitive residual current tripping, this universal current sensitive CBR is particularly suitable for protecting systems with electronic equipment that is not galvanically isolated on the input side.
